More Than "Means to an End": Supporting Reasoning with Transparently Designed AI Data Science Processes
Researchers analyzed AI data science systems designed for medical settings, finding that success depends on creating transparent intermediate artifacts like readable query languages and concept definitions. These intermediates help users reason about analytical choices and contribute domain expertise, despite opacity in other parts of the AI process.
AI system learns to keep warehouse robot traffic running smoothly
A new AI system has been developed to optimize warehouse robot traffic management by dynamically deciding which robots get right of way at any given moment. This approach helps avoid congestion and increases overall warehouse throughput efficiency.
